Re: render loop in `applyPartial` — plugin authors should know this path is hot. The Quillforge engine caches compiled templates per theme, so avoid invalidating on every render; instead, respect the cache budget and TTL we expose. Exceeding them triggers eager eviction and visible jank. The relevant constants are these.

constants for yaduf-fahag:
BUDGETS = {
    "kelix": 528,
    "briwyn": 734,
}

Quick note on Vexilo Media, the vendor running our transcoding farm. They handle all mezzanine-to-delivery renders for the Larkbright catalog, so they touch pre-release content — worth a close look. Their workers pull jobs over mutual TLS and can't reach anything outside the render subnet, at least on paper. Audit reports are due quarterly; the last one was clean. To request their latest attestation, write to them at the address below.

alerts address for kafof-bagag: kasael@olvarqdyn.corp

## Kickoff Notes — ChipGate Reader

Quick recap for the Harborfell Marathon setup: the trackside timing-chip readers need firmware flashed before Thursday's dry run, and the mat at the 10k split has been flaky, so test it twice. Spare antennas are in the blue crate. Don't reorder cabling without checking first — it's mapped to the scoring van. All hardware questions go to the lead listed below.

approver of yahig-kagup = Ralok Sorael

Capacity note for the Ledgerline payroll export change: moving from fixed-width to the signed container format roughly triples payload size and adds one signing pass per batch. Peak load stays within the Harwick cluster's headroom if we keep batch sizes and concurrent export workers at current levels. Signing-key operations are the only new bottleneck. The planned limits are these.

limits module of bahap-yaweg:
BUDGETS = {
    "praion": 741,
    "istax": 629,
    "holdor": 926,
    "ulaion": 219,
    "gorwyn": 412,
}